December 17-19, Tsinghua University, Beijing, China
This focused workshop aims to bring together researchers around China working at the intersection of string theory, geometry, and supersymmetric quantum field theories. The goal is to foster informal discussions and new collaborations, with special emphasis on interdisciplinary exchange among string theorists and mathematicians. The event will provide a friendly environment to develop the cross-disciplinary knowledge with the aim of carrying over string theory tools to modern problems in mathematics, as well as to apply new mathematical results to the forefront of research in string theory.
The workshop includes a broad array of topics, ranging from holographic dualities and modern geometric methods in high-energy theory, to enumerative and algebraic geometry.
The workshop will feature a small number of talks each day to allow plenty of time for discussion and interaction. Each day will consist of:
4 plenary talks (50 minutes + 10 minutes for questions), and
2 short contributed talks (25 minutes + 5 minutes for questions).
The workshop will take place, in person, from Wednesday, 17th to Friday, 19th of December 2025.
It will be held at the Shuangqing Comprehensive Building, Tsinghua University, Haidian District, Beijing, China.
